Transaction d986c63f39fec0dae05e95d91d46f8ea6616d792088ed15520d9bbfbfaeb44fa

1 Input
2 Outputs
  • d986c63f39fec0dae05e95d91d46f8ea6616d792088ed15520d9bbfbfaeb44fa:0
  • value  381346
    address  1CWmh7HWb3JDeqZxAgQnUExXQ9Afavdx65
  • d986c63f39fec0dae05e95d91d46f8ea6616d792088ed15520d9bbfbfaeb44fa:1
  • value  696806
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c